Latest Patents: Deuk-woo Jang holds a patent for an "Electrophotographic toner and method of preparing the same." This invention comprises a toner that incorporates a latex, a colorant, and a releasing agent. Notably, the characteristics of the electrophotographic toner are measured using Fourier transform infrared spectroscopy in an attenuated total reflection mode (FT-IR-ATR), ensuring that certain specified inequalities are met. This advancement holds potential for improving the efficiency and quality of printing processes.
